    My rig is a '17 Tacoma Double Cab SR5 4x4. I just purchased it a couple weeks ago. The truck, like many others in Houston, TX will spend 99% of its time on road, but I would like it to look a bit more aggressive and still maintain its ride quality and reliability. And of course, perform when I need it to when I do some light off roading.

    BILSTEIN (5100s front and rear) 2″ LIFT KIT WITH EIBACH COILS (2inch) W/ 1 inch block kit in the rear

    17x9 Fuel Wheels with 1+ offset and 5 IN B.S.

    265/70 Nitto Terra Grappler G2 A/T
